Selank is a synthetic heptapeptide developed as a stabilized analog of the endogenous immunomodulatory tetrapeptide tuftsin. The peptide comprises a seven amino acid sequence (Thr-Lys-Pro-Arg-Pro-Gly-Pro) with the addition of a Pro-Gly-Pro tripeptide extension at the C-terminus that enhances enzymatic stability and prolongs biological activity. Selank demonstrates the ability to cross the blood-brain barrier and exert direct modulatory effects on central nervous system signaling. Research has characterized Selank as a compound with anxiolytic properties that operates through mechanisms distinct from classical benzodiazepine pathways.

Chemical Structure and Identification

  • Molecular Formula: C₃₃H₅₇N₁₁O₉
  • Molecular Weight: 751.88 g/mol
  • CAS Number: 129954-34-3

Research Applications

  • Anxiolytic Mechanism Research: Investigation of Selank’s effects on GABAergic and serotonergic pathways in neuronal systems [1]
  • Neuropeptide Signaling: Examination of Selank’s impact on hippocampal inhibitory postsynaptic currents and neurotransmission [2]
  • Cytokine Regulation: Study of Selank’s anti-inflammatory properties and modulation of pro-inflammatory mediators [3]
  • Peptide Stability and Delivery: Evaluation of Selank’s enzymatic degradation resistance and blood-brain barrier permeability [4]
